Use resveratrol. Studies on the anti-aging benefits of calorie restriction diets are promising and ongoing. It may be possible to instead get some of those benefits from resveratrol, which is naturally found in nuts and grapes. A good source of Resveratol is in Polygonum cuspidatum or Fallopia japonica, this is where they get it for supplements. Resveratrol is found within the roots of the South American shrub, the Senna quinquanqulata.

Be very careful to avoid falling down. Falling down is the main source of serious damage to growing older bodies. Walking three times a week, three times weekly aids your balance, while maintaining your physical and mental fitness. To lower your risk of fractures, use weight training, calcium and vitamin D.

You should always maintain a list of all medications you take written down. This is even more critical if you use different pharmacies to fill your medications.This list will enable pharmacists to be able to cross reference medications for safety.

Make sure to check your blood pressure on a regular basis. High blood pressure can be called ‘the silent killer’ because it is possible to have high blood pressure but not have any symptoms. You will have to be careful to have your blood pressure checked often since your cardiovascular system works less effectively as you grow older. The sooner you catch high blood pressure, the easier it will likely be to control it.

The repeated facial expressions made when smoking cigarettes cause wrinkles and fine lines around the mouth. You can keep your skin looking young and more youthful by staying away from cigarettes.

It is pretty standard for people to gain weight as they get older. Keeping an ideal weight cuts the risk of a number of health problems ranging from diabetes, stroke, and a plethora of cancers. With the right diet and exercise program, you will stay at a good weight.
